Well, Stella is now on 100% formula.  It's only been about 2 weeks but overall I feel good about my decision to wean.  I'm proud of myself that I stuck with it for so long.  It was hard!  Now I realize that both have pros and cons.  Stella has yet again not skipped a beat...she had no problems.  Although I miss the extra time with her at night I now find other ways to have special time with her.

On that same note, we started sleep training about the same time (Nov 9th). We decided to try the Ferber method after a friend at work recommended it.  The first night was HORRIBLE!!  It seemed as though every time we went in there to comfort her, she would initially calm down but as soon as we left things were much much worse!!!  After about an hour of crying, I was ready to throw in the towel.  I mean seriously how is this any better??!  If I had just fed her then WE all would have been back to sleep by now...UGH! But we stuck it out and eventually after 2 hours she fell back to sleep.  Pure exhaustion--physically, mentally, and emotionally.  I definitely felt like a horrible mother in the midst of all of that.  The next few nights got better and better though.  On the third night we only had to go soothe her ONCE.  Then from then on-NONE!  Now my baby sleeps from 730pm-7am (unless we have to wake her early).  What a difference a little sleep makes--I feel like a new woman!
